  2. Google Colaboratory Colab is a hosted Jupyter Notebook service that requires no setup to use and provides free access to computing resources, including GPUs and TPUs. Colab is especially well suited to machine learning, data science, and education.

    Pandas is a popular open source Python package for data science, data engineering, analytics, and machine learning. It’s built on top of NumPy, which provides efficient support for numerical computation on multi-dimensional arrays.
